2025-08-07Auto merge of #115746 - tgross35:unnamed-threads-panic-message, r=cuviperbors-7/+127
Print thread ID in panic message `panic!` does not print any identifying information for threads that are unnamed. However, in many cases, the thread ID can be determined. This changes the panic message from something like this: thread '<unnamed>' panicked at src/main.rs:3:5: explicit panic To something like this: thread '<unnamed>' (12345) panicked at src/main.rs:3:5: explicit panic Stack overflow messages are updated as well. This change applies to both named and unnamed threads. 2025-08-04std: sys: io: io_slice: Add UEFI typesAyush Singh-0/+196
UEFI networking APIs do support vectored read/write. While the types for UDP4, UDP6, TCP4 and TCP6 are defined separately, they are essentially the same C struct. So we can map IoSlice and IoSliceMut to have the same binary representation. Since all UEFI networking types for read/write are DSTs, `IoSlice` and `IoSliceMut` will need to be copied to the end of the transmit/receive structures. So having the same binary representation just allows us to do a single memcpy instead of having to loop and set the DST. Signed-off-by: Ayush Singh <ayush@beagleboard.org>

2025-08-02Rollup merge of #144185 - purplesyringa:poisoning-wording, r=AmanieuSamuel Tardieu-25/+87
Document guarantees of poisoning This mostly documents the current behavior of `Mutex` and `RwLock` (rust-lang/rust#143471) as imperfect. It's unlikely that the situation improves significantly in the future, and even if it does, the rules will probably be more complicated than "poisoning is completely reliable", so this is a conservative guarantee. We also explicitly specify that `OnceLock` never poisons, even though it has an API similar to mutexes. Fixes rust-lang/rust#143471 by improving documentation. r? ``@Amanieu``

2025-07-31Remove `std`'s dependency on `compiler-builtins`Trevor Gross-1/+0
`compiler-builtins` is already in the crate graph via `alloc`, and all features related to `compiler-builtins` goes through `alloc`. There isn't any reason that `std` needs this direct dependency, so remove it.
